#article-hero{background:var(--black);z-index:2;padding:120px 0 0;position:relative}.arh-top{justify-content:space-between;align-items:center;margin-bottom:36px;display:flex}#read-progress-bar{background:var(--accent);z-index:9999;width:0%;height:3px;box-shadow:0 0 8px var(--accent);border-radius:0 2px 2px 0;transition:width .1s linear;position:fixed;top:0;left:0}.arh-back{color:#ffffff96;align-items:center;gap:8px;font-size:13px;font-weight:500;text-decoration:none;transition:color .2s;display:inline-flex}.arh-back:hover{color:var(--white)}.arh-category{letter-spacing:.1em;text-transform:uppercase;color:var(--white);background:#c4c4c433;border-radius:40px;padding:5px 14px;font-size:11px;font-weight:700}.arh-title{letter-spacing:-.03em;color:var(--white);max-width:1000px;margin-bottom:48px;font-size:clamp(36px,5.5vw,72px);font-weight:800;line-height:1.05}.arh-meta{border-bottom:1px solid #ffffff14;justify-content:space-between;align-items:center;padding-bottom:48px;display:flex}.arh-author{align-items:center;gap:14px;display:flex}.arh-author-avatar{background:#222;border-radius:50%;flex-shrink:0;width:48px;height:48px;overflow:hidden}.arh-author-avatar img{object-fit:cover;object-position:top;width:100%;height:100%}.arh-author-name{color:var(--white);font-size:15px;font-weight:700}.arh-author-role{color:#ffffff96;margin-top:2px;font-size:12px}.arh-meta-right{align-items:center;gap:24px;display:flex}.arh-meta-item{color:#ffffff96;align-items:center;gap:7px;font-size:13px;display:flex}.arh-cover{background:var(--black);margin-top:48px}.arh-cover-inner{max-width:var(--container-max);padding:0 var(--container-px);margin:0 auto}.arh-cover-placeholder{aspect-ratio:21/9;border-radius:var(--card-radius) var(--card-radius) 0 0;background:linear-gradient(135deg,#1a1a2e 0%,#16213e 40%,#0f3460 70%,#1a1a2e 100%);width:100%;position:relative;overflow:hidden}.arh-cover-img{aspect-ratio:21/9;border-radius:var(--card-radius) var(--card-radius) 0 0;object-fit:cover;width:100%;display:block}.arh-cover-placeholder:before{content:"";background:radial-gradient(at 30%,#d4ff0014 0%,#0000 60%),radial-gradient(at 80% 30%,#6432c826 0%,#0000 50%);position:absolute;inset:0}#article-body{background:var(--white);padding:80px 0 100px}.arb-layout{justify-content:center;display:flex}.arb-content{width:100%;max-width:760px}.tts-listen-container{width:100%;max-width:760px;margin:0 auto}.tts-listen-btn{color:var(--gray-200);font-family:var(--bodyfont);cursor:pointer;white-space:nowrap;background:#000;border:1.5px solid #fff3;border-radius:50px;align-items:center;gap:7px;margin-bottom:20px;padding:8px 16px;font-size:13px;font-weight:500;transition:border-color .2s,color .2s,background .2s;display:inline-flex}.tts-listen-btn:hover{border-color:var(--black);color:var(--black);background:#00000003}.tts-listen-btn svg{flex-shrink:0}.tts-player{z-index:9990;opacity:0;pointer-events:none;background:#111;border:1px solid #ffffff1a;border-radius:60px;align-items:center;gap:16px;min-width:480px;max-width:680px;padding:10px 20px;transition:transform .35s cubic-bezier(.34,1.56,.64,1),opacity .25s;display:flex;position:fixed;bottom:28px;left:50%;transform:translate(-50%)translateY(100px);box-shadow:0 8px 40px #0009,0 0 0 1px #d4ff0014}.tts-player.tts-visible{opacity:1;pointer-events:all;transform:translate(-50%)translateY(0)}.tts-controls{flex-shrink:0;align-items:center;gap:6px;display:flex}.tts-btn{width:34px;height:34px;color:var(--gray-400);cursor:pointer;background:0 0;border:none;border-radius:50%;justify-content:center;align-items:center;padding:0;transition:color .15s,background .15s;display:flex}.tts-btn:hover{color:var(--white);background:#ffffff14}.tts-play-btn{background:var(--accent);color:#000;flex-shrink:0;width:40px;height:40px}.tts-play-btn:hover{color:#000;background:#c8f000}.tts-progress-area{flex-direction:column;flex:1;gap:4px;min-width:0;display:flex}.tts-time-row{color:var(--gray-600);font-size:11px;font-family:var(--bodyfont);justify-content:space-between;display:flex}.tts-track{cursor:pointer;background:#ffffff1f;border-radius:4px;height:4px;position:relative}.tts-fill{background:var(--accent);pointer-events:none;border-radius:4px;width:0%;height:100%;transition:width .3s linear}.tts-track:hover .tts-fill{background:#c8f000}.tts-speed-btn{color:var(--gray-400);font-family:var(--bodyfont);cursor:pointer;background:#ffffff14;border:none;border-radius:20px;flex-shrink:0;padding:5px 10px;font-size:12px;font-weight:600;transition:color .15s,background .15s}.tts-speed-btn:hover{color:var(--white);background:#ffffff26}.tts-close-btn{width:28px;height:28px;color:var(--gray-600);cursor:pointer;background:#ffffff0f;border:none;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;padding:0;font-size:16px;line-height:1;transition:background .15s,color .15s;display:flex}.tts-close-btn:hover{color:#ff5050;background:#ff505033}.tts-active .tts-word{cursor:pointer}.tts-active .tts-word:hover{background:#d4ff0026;border-radius:3px}.tts-word--active{color:#000;background:#d4ff00d9;border-radius:3px}.arb-toc{background:var(--gray-bg);border-radius:16px;margin-bottom:56px;padding:28px 32px}.arb-toc-label{letter-spacing:.1em;text-transform:uppercase;color:var(--gray-400);margin-bottom:16px;font-size:11px;font-weight:700}.arb-toc-nav{grid-template-columns:1fr 1fr;gap:4px 24px;display:grid}.arb-toc-link{color:var(--gray-600);border-bottom:1px solid var(--gray-200);padding:6px 0;font-size:14px;font-weight:400;line-height:1.4;text-decoration:none;transition:color .2s}.arb-toc-link:hover{color:var(--black)}.arb-lead{color:var(--gray-600);margin-bottom:56px;font-size:20px;font-weight:400;line-height:1.7}.arb-h2{letter-spacing:-.02em;color:var(--black);align-items:baseline;gap:16px;margin:56px 0 20px;font-size:28px;font-weight:800;display:flex}.arb-h2-num{color:var(--accent);background:var(--black);letter-spacing:.05em;border-radius:40px;flex-shrink:0;padding:3px 10px;font-size:13px;font-weight:700}.arb-p{color:var(--gray-600);margin-bottom:20px;font-size:17px;line-height:1.8}.arb-p em{color:var(--black);font-style:italic}.arb-p strong{color:var(--black);font-weight:700}.arb-content a{color:var(--black);text-underline-offset:3px;font-weight:500;-webkit-text-decoration:underline #00000052;text-decoration:underline #00000052;transition:color .2s,text-decoration-color .2s}.arb-content a:hover{color:var(--gray-600);text-decoration-color:#000000a6}.arb-callout{border-left:3px solid var(--accent);background:var(--gray-bg);border-radius:0 12px 12px 0;margin:40px 0;padding:24px 32px}.arb-callout p{color:var(--black);font-size:18px;font-style:italic;font-weight:500;line-height:1.65}.arb-tips{background:var(--black);border-radius:16px;margin:32px 0;padding:32px 36px}.arb-tips-label,.arb-tips-title{letter-spacing:.1em;text-transform:uppercase;color:var(--accent);margin-bottom:16px;font-size:11px;font-weight:700}.arb-tips code{word-break:break-all}.arb-list{flex-direction:column;gap:12px;list-style:none;display:flex}.arb-list li{color:#fff9;padding-left:20px;font-size:15px;line-height:1.65;position:relative}.arb-list li:before{content:"";background:var(--accent);border-radius:50%;width:6px;height:6px;position:absolute;top:10px;left:0}.arb-closing{border-top:1px solid var(--gray-200);margin-top:56px;padding-top:40px}.arb-closing-title{letter-spacing:-.02em;margin-bottom:16px;font-size:22px;font-weight:700}.arb-faq{border-top:1px solid var(--gray-200);margin-top:56px;padding-top:40px}.arb-faq-head{margin-bottom:20px}.arb-faq-eyebrow{letter-spacing:.12em;text-transform:uppercase;color:var(--gray-600);margin-bottom:12px;font-size:11px;font-weight:700}.arb-faq-title{letter-spacing:-.03em;margin-bottom:12px;font-size:clamp(24px,3vw,34px);line-height:1.15}.arb-faq-intro{color:var(--gray-600);font-size:15px;line-height:1.75}.arb-faq-list{flex-direction:column;gap:14px;display:flex}.arb-faq-item{border:1px solid var(--gray-200);background:#fafaf7;border-radius:20px;transition:border-color .25s,box-shadow .25s,background-color .25s;overflow:hidden}.arb-faq-item:hover{border-color:#d8d8cf}.arb-faq-item.is-open{background:#fcfcf8;border-color:#d7d7cc;box-shadow:0 14px 34px #1414120d}.arb-faq-question{cursor:pointer;text-align:left;background:0 0;border:0;justify-content:space-between;align-items:center;gap:20px;width:100%;padding:20px 22px;font-size:17px;font-weight:700;line-height:1.45;transition:color .22s;display:flex}.arb-faq-icon{border:1px solid var(--gray-200);width:28px;height:28px;color:var(--gray-700);border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;transition:transform .28s cubic-bezier(.22,1,.36,1),background-color .22s,border-color .22s;display:inline-flex}.arb-faq-item.is-open .arb-faq-icon{background:var(--black);border-color:var(--black);color:var(--white);transform:rotate(45deg)}.arb-faq-panel{height:0;transition:height .36s cubic-bezier(.22,1,.36,1);overflow:hidden}.arb-faq-panel-inner{padding:0 22px 22px}.arb-faq-answer{color:var(--gray-600);opacity:0;margin:0;font-size:15px;line-height:1.75;transition:opacity .22s,transform .32s cubic-bezier(.22,1,.36,1);transform:translateY(-6px)}.arb-faq-item.is-open .arb-faq-answer{opacity:1;transform:translateY(0)}.arb-tags{border-top:1px solid var(--gray-200);flex-wrap:wrap;gap:8px;margin-top:48px;padding-top:40px;display:flex}.arb-tag{border:1px solid var(--gray-200);color:var(--gray-600);border-radius:40px;padding:7px 16px;font-size:13px;font-weight:500;transition:background .2s,color .2s}.arb-tag:hover{background:var(--black);color:var(--white);border-color:var(--black)}#article-author{background:var(--gray-bg);padding:80px 0}.ara-card{background:var(--white);border-radius:var(--card-radius);align-items:flex-start;gap:48px;padding:48px 52px;display:flex}.ara-avatar{background:#eee;border-radius:50%;flex-shrink:0;width:100px;height:100px;overflow:hidden}.ara-avatar img{object-fit:cover;object-position:top;width:100%;height:100%}.ara-written{letter-spacing:.1em;text-transform:uppercase;color:var(--gray-600);margin-bottom:8px;font-size:11px;font-weight:700}.ara-name{letter-spacing:-.02em;margin-bottom:12px;font-size:24px;font-weight:800}.ara-bio{color:var(--gray-600);max-width:600px;font-size:15px;line-height:1.75}.ara-body{flex:1}.ara-right{border-left:1px solid var(--gray-200);flex-direction:column;flex-shrink:0;justify-content:space-between;align-self:stretch;gap:32px;min-width:180px;padding-left:48px;display:flex}.ara-stats{flex-direction:column;gap:20px;display:flex}.ara-stat-num{letter-spacing:-.03em;margin-bottom:4px;font-size:30px;font-weight:800;line-height:1;display:block}.ara-stat-label{color:var(--gray-400);font-size:12px}.ara-socials-label{letter-spacing:.08em;text-transform:uppercase;color:var(--gray-600);margin-bottom:10px;font-size:11px;font-weight:700}.ara-social-links{flex-direction:column;gap:6px;display:flex}.ara-social-link{color:var(--black);align-items:center;gap:4px;font-size:13px;font-weight:500;text-decoration:none;transition:color .2s;display:inline-flex}.ara-social-link:hover{color:var(--gray-400)}#related-articles{background:var(--gray-bg);padding:80px 0 100px}#related-articles .section-title{color:var(--black)}@media (max-width:640px){.tts-player{gap:10px;min-width:calc(100vw - 32px);max-width:calc(100vw - 32px);padding:10px 14px;bottom:16px}.arh-meta{flex-direction:column;align-items:flex-start;gap:20px}.arh-title{font-size:32px}.ara-card{flex-direction:column;gap:24px;padding:32px 24px}.ara-right{display:none}.arb-h2{flex-wrap:wrap;font-size:22px}.arb-toc-nav{grid-template-columns:1fr}}#articles-hero{background:var(--black);padding:140px 0 0}.ph-inner{grid-template-columns:1fr 1fr;align-items:end;gap:80px;padding-bottom:60px;display:grid}.ph-eyebrow{letter-spacing:.12em;text-transform:uppercase;color:#ffffff96;margin-bottom:16px;font-size:12px;font-weight:700}.ph-title{letter-spacing:-.04em;color:var(--white);font-size:clamp(72px,10vw,120px);font-weight:800;line-height:.9}.ph-desc{color:#ffffff96;font-size:16px;line-height:1.75}.ph-divider{background:#ffffff14;height:1px}#articles-hero+#articles{background:var(--black);padding-bottom:100px}#articles-hero+#articles .article-card{background:#1a1a1a}#articles-hero+#articles .article-title{color:var(--white)}#articles-hero+#articles .article-meta-tag{color:#ffffff8c}#articles-hero+#articles .read-more{color:#ffffffd1}.ah-topics{flex-wrap:wrap;gap:8px;margin-top:24px;display:flex}.ah-topic{color:#ffffff96;border:1px solid #ffffff1f;border-radius:40px;padding:7px 16px;font-size:12px;font-weight:600}@media (max-width:960px){.ph-inner{grid-template-columns:1fr;gap:32px}.ph-title{font-size:clamp(56px,12vw,80px)}}.articles-slider,.articles-grid{grid-template-columns:repeat(3,1fr);gap:24px;display:grid}.article-card{background:var(--white);opacity:1;transform-origin:50%;will-change:opacity, transform;border-radius:16px;transition:opacity .82s cubic-bezier(.22,1,.36,1),transform .82s cubic-bezier(.22,1,.36,1),box-shadow .3s;overflow:hidden;transform:translate(0,0)scale(1)}body.cards-fade-enabled .article-card:not(.card-visible){opacity:0;transform:translateY(42px)scale(.975)}.article-card.card-visible{opacity:1;transform:translate(0,0)scale(1)}.article-card:hover{transform:translateY(-4px)scale(1)}.article-card[hidden]{display:none}.article-pagination{flex-wrap:wrap;justify-content:center;align-items:center;gap:10px;margin-top:48px;display:flex}.article-page-btn{border-radius:var(--btn-radius);min-width:44px;height:44px;color:var(--white);font:700 14px/1 var(--boryfont);cursor:pointer;background:#ffffff0f;border:1px solid #ffffff29;padding:0 16px;transition:background .2s,color .2s,border-color .2s}.article-page-btn:hover:not(:disabled),.article-page-btn.is-active{background:var(--accent);border-color:var(--accent);color:var(--black)}.article-page-btn:disabled{cursor:not-allowed;opacity:.35}.article-thumb{aspect-ratio:16/10;width:100%;overflow:hidden}.article-thumb a{display:block}.article-thumb-placeholder{justify-content:center;align-items:center;width:100%;height:100%;display:flex}.article-thumb-img{object-fit:cover;width:100%;height:100%;display:block}.at-1{background:linear-gradient(135deg,#d4c8b8 0%,#b8a898 100%)}.at-2{background:linear-gradient(135deg,#c8d4c0 0%,#a8b898 100%)}.at-3{background:linear-gradient(135deg,#d0c8c0 0%,#b4a898 100%)}.article-body{padding:24px 24px 28px}.article-meta-tag{letter-spacing:.08em;text-transform:uppercase;color:var(--gray-600);margin-bottom:10px;font-size:11px;font-weight:700;display:block}.article-title{letter-spacing:-.02em;color:var(--black);margin-bottom:24px;font-size:18px;font-weight:700;line-height:1.35}.article-title a,.article-title a:visited,.article-title a:hover{color:inherit;text-decoration:none}.read-more{color:var(--black);align-items:center;gap:10px;font-size:14px;font-weight:500;text-decoration:none;display:inline-flex}.read-more-arrow{background:var(--black);width:32px;height:32px;color:var(--white);border-radius:50%;justify-content:center;align-items:center;transition:background .2s;display:flex}.article-card:hover .read-more-arrow{background:#333}@media (max-width:960px){.articles-grid{grid-template-columns:1fr 1fr;gap:16px;padding-bottom:8px}.articles-slider{scroll-snap-type:x mandatory;-webkit-overflow-scrolling:touch;scrollbar-width:none;gap:16px;margin-left:-20px;margin-right:-20px;padding-bottom:8px;padding-left:20px;padding-right:20px;display:flex;overflow-x:auto}.articles-slider::-webkit-scrollbar{display:none}.articles-slider .article-card{scroll-snap-align:center;flex:0 0 72vw}}@media (max-width:640px){.articles-slider .article-card{flex:0 0 72vw}.articles-grid{grid-template-columns:1fr}}
